Title: Niall Rooney: Innovator in Digital Assistant Technologies
Introduction
Niall Rooney is a prominent inventor based in Belfast, GB, known for his contributions to the field of digital assistant technologies. With a total of four patents to his name, Rooney has made significant strides in enhancing the functionality and efficiency of virtual assistants.
Latest Patents
Rooney's latest patents include a "Cluster based search and recommendation method to rapidly on-board commands in personal assistants." This invention provides assistance to users onboarding actions for virtual assistants by recommending additional commands relevant to an initial command group. The method employs initial commands as search queries to explore preprocessed document clusters, ultimately updating the command group based on user selections.
Another notable patent is "Automated discourse phrase discovery for generating an improved language model of a digital assistant." This invention focuses on the automated discovery and extraction of discourse phrases from a corpus of electronic documents. By clustering documents based on entropy and analyzing relationships, the invention facilitates the generation of a language model that enhances the interpretation of commands for application-based actions via digital assistant devices.
